3. a. Since haploid males develop from unfertilized eggs, they receive no genes from the male parent. Therefore, the genotype of the male parent does not contribute to the genotype or phenotype of the progeny.
b. For cd and h:
Nonrecombinants: 294 cordovan and 236 hairless
Recombinants: 262 cordovan and hairless, and 289 wild-type.
RF = (262 +289) / (262 + 289 + 294 + 236) = .51 = 51%.
Thus, the two loci are unlinked.
For h and ch:
3131 hairless + 3064 chartreuse = 6195 Non-recombinants
96 chartreuse and hairless + 132 wild-type = 228 Recombinants
RF = 228 / (6195+228) = .035 = 3.5%
